Ludvig Norman (1831−1885)

Festouverture öfver fosterländska motiv [Festival overture on patriotic motifs]

opus 60

Print
  • Year of composition: Waldemarsudde 14 September 1882
  • Work category: Orchestral works in one movement
  • Dedication: Till Kungl. Operans 100 års-fest komponerad för stor orkester af Ludvig Norman [To the 100th jubilee of the Royal Opera in Stockholm, composed for large orchestra by Ludvig Norman]
  • First performed: 30 September 1882, Kungliga Teatern [the Royal Opera in Stockholm]. Kungl. Hovkapellet [i.e, the orchestra of the Royal Swedish Opera], conducted by the composer
  • Duration: Approx. 10-15 min

Work comment

The national anthem ('Du gamla, du fria') and an aria from Johann Gottlieb Naumann's national opera Gustaf Wasa ('Ädla skuggor, vördade fäder') consistute the main themes in the composition.

Waldemarsudde was the home of Prince Eugen of Sweden (1865–1947), now a museum. It is situated on Djurgården in Stockholm.
